2025-12-18 16:55:43
在开始之前,您需要准备好以下几点:
1. ****:您需要一个支持波场币的数字,确保能够存储和交易TRX。 2. **TRX余额**:在波场上发行代币需要一定数量的TRX作为手续费,确保您的中有足够的余额。 3. **了解合约编程知识**:发代币的过程通常需要使用智能合约,掌握相关编程知识(如Solidity)会大有裨益。 ### 步骤二:学习TRC-20标准在波场上发代币,最常用的是TRC-20标准,类似于以太坊的ERC-20标准。
TRC-20代币具有以下特性:
- **可互换性**:每个代币都是相同的,可以像货币一样进行交易。 - **智能合约功能**:通过智能合约,可以实现代币的复杂逻辑,涵盖转账、权限控制等功能。 ### 步骤三:编写智能合约发代币的核心在于编写智能合约。以下是一个简单的TRC-20代币的合约模板:
```solidity pragma solidity ^0.5.0; contract MyToken { string public name = "MyToken"; string public symbol = "MTK"; uint8 public decimals = 18; uint256 public totalSupply; mapping(address => uint256) public balanceOf; event Transfer(address indexed from, address indexed to, uint256 value); constructor(uint256 _initialSupply) public { totalSupply = _initialSupply * (10 ** uint256(decimals)); balanceOf[msg.sender] = totalSupply; // 分配初始代币给合约创建者 } function transfer(address _to, uint256 _value) public returns (bool success) { require(balanceOf[msg.sender] >= _value, "Balance not sufficient"); balanceOf[msg.sender] -= _value; balanceOf[_to] = _value; emit Transfer(msg.sender, _to, _value); return true; } } ```在这个合约中,我们定义了代币的名称、符号、小数位数、总供应量和余额映射。最重要的是,您需要定义转账功能,确保代币可以在用户之间流通。
### 步骤四:部署合约一旦合约编写完成,您需要将其部署到波场网络上。可以使用波场的开发工具TronBox进行部署。
1. **安装TronBox**:在本地开发环境中,使用npm安装TronBox。 2. **连接到波场网络**:在配置文件中设置波场网络的节点地址和您的信息。 3. **编译合约**:使用TronBox编译您的智能合约。 4. **部署合约**:输入命令将智能合约部署到波场网络。 ### 步骤五:测试和验证合约部署完成后,您需要进行全面的测试,确认代币的转账功能、余额查询等操作均能正常运作。这一步是确保项目顺利推进的重要环节。
### 步骤六:实现用户交互为了方便用户与代币互动,您可以考虑开发一个前端应用,集成API,使用户能够轻松进行代币的接收和发送。
### 步骤七:市场推广代币成功发行后,接下来的工作是市场推广,吸引用户来使用和交易您的代币。可以通过社交媒体宣传、创建网站、参与区块链展会等方式进行推广。
## 常见问题解析 ### 发代币的法律风险在许多国家,发代币可能面临法律风险,包括监管合规性和法律责任。那么,如何避免这些风险呢?
首先,您需要了解所在国家或地区的相关法律法规,确保您的代币符合当地的法律要求。比如,在某些国家,代币被视为证券,那么您可能需要注册并遵循特定的合规程序。其次,进行代币销售时,确保代币的用途清晰明确,并向投资者提供充分的信息,以防止误导和潜在的法律纠纷。
最后,咨询专业的法律顾问是非常建议的,他们可以帮助您理解复杂的法律条款,并确保项目的合法性。
### 如何找到投资者?发代币后,能否成功融资通常取决于您如何找到潜在的投资者。以下是一些有效的策略:
1. **社交媒体营销**:利用Twitter、Facebook、LinkedIn等社交媒体平台发布您的项目动态,并与潜在投资者互动,分享项目的进展与未来计划。 2. **白皮书**:撰写一份详尽的白皮书,清楚地描述项目的愿景、目标市场、技术实现方案和团队背景。一个专业的白皮书能吸引更多的目光。 3. **投资者活动**:参加行业展会、创业比赛等活动,展示自己的项目与团队,吸引投资者的关注。 4. **众筹平台**:考虑使用ICO、IEO等众筹方式,直接向大众投资者募资。众筹平台如CoinList、Binance Launchpad都是很好的选择。通过以上方法,您可以提高项目的可见性,从而吸引更多的投资者关注。
### 如何为代币设定合理的价值?代币的价值设定直接影响投资者的选择与购买决策。合适的价格策略通常包括以下几点:
1. **市场调研**:进行充分的市场调研,了解同类代币的价格及其背后的技术与市场价值。这能够帮助您确定合适的价位。 2. **初始发行量**:合理控制初始发行量。较少的发行量可能会提高代币的稀缺性,吸引投资者,但也需考虑团队和市场的接受度。 3. **锁仓机制**:设计合理的锁仓机制,通过限制短期内的交易,来维护代币的价值稳定,增强用户的信任感。 4. **透明的价值回报机制**:清晰地说明代币使用的商业模式和价值回报机制,让投资者了解持有代币的长期利益。通过以上策略,您可以为自己的代币设定一个合理且吸引人的价值。
### 代币的未来发展方向一个成功的代币项目不仅需要在发行阶段制定明确的发展计划,更需要长期的策略来维护和推动项目的成长。以下是一些发展方向:
1. **生态建设**:通过建立完善的生态体系,鼓励开发者和用户在您的代币上进行应用开发和使用,以形成良性循环。 2. **跨链合作**:探索与其他区块链平台的合作,以拓宽用户基础和应用场景,提升代币的适用性和流通性。 3. **持续的社区运营**:定期与社区成员互动,征求他们对项目发展的反馈和建议,保持项目的透明度和持续改进。 4. **追踪市场趋势**:关注区块链行业的发展动态,适时调整项目策略,以应对市场变化和用户需求。通过明确的未来发展方向,您的代币项目才能够在激烈的市场竞争中脱颖而出,吸引更多的用户和投资。
## 结语 波场币发代币的过程并不复杂,只需明确目标、认真执行每个步骤,您就能成功发行自己的代币。在这个过程中,整合法律合规、市场推广、投资者关系等方面的知识与技能,更能为项目的成功打下坚实的基础。希望本文的分享能对您的代币发行之路有所帮助。